Inflexion appoints three new investment partners
Inflexion Private Equity has appointed Irina Hemmers, Malcolm Coffin and Josh Kaufman as investment partners.
In her new role, Hemmers will lead the TMT team, which has recently worked on several deals including On The Beach, FDM and Reward Gateway.
Hemmers started her career at McKinsey & Company before joining Apax as a partner in the media team where she spent 13 years working on digital investments. More recently, she became partner and head of principal investing at Eight Roads, the proprietary investing arm of Fidelity International.
Coffin is based in Inflexion's Manchester office, where he primarily focuses on the industrial and energy sectors. Since joining Inflexion in 2007, Coffin has been involved in numerous transactions including the recent exit from UK Power Reserve, and investments in Bollington Wilson Group and Calco.
Kaufman primarily focuses on minority investing; his responsibilities include evaluating and executing transactions, as well as originating new opportunities. He co-led investments in Radius Payment Solutions, K2 Partnering Solutions and Outdoor Plus.
Coffin and Kaufman are both also responsible for leading Inflexion's activity in the Benelux region where Inflexion recently invested in Calco.
